A History of Haute Couture: The Evolution of the Dress
Haute couture, a term derived from the French for "high sewing," encapsulates the pinnacle of fashion craftsmanship and artistry. Charting its intriguing history reveals a evolving journey, marked by periods of creativity and reflection. From the lavish ball gowns of the 19th century to the modern-day avant-garde creations, couture has consistently pushed the boundaries of design, becoming a influential force in shaping societal perceptions of beauty and style.
Over the decades, prominent designers have left their imprint on the world of couture. From Charles Frederick Worth's pioneering designs in the mid-19th century to the contemporary masterpieces of Karl Lagerfeld and Yves Saint Laurent, each era has witnessed its own set of iconic styles and breakthroughs.

Dress Codes Decoded
Navigating the labyrinth of dress codes can sometimes feel challenging. What constitutes "business casual"? Is a bold necklace too much for a semi-formal event? These are the queries that confound individuals wondering how to dress appropriately. The key is to decipher the subtle implicit messages embedded within these often vague guidelines.
- Keep in mind: Context is everything. A dress code at a wedding will differ vastly from one at a professional meeting.
- Pay attention to the details. Examine carefully terms like "conservative" or "smart casual," as they often offer valuable clues.
- If uncertain, choose. It's always safer to be slightly overdressed than underdressed.
